How many Wh is 955,941 mAh?
955,941 mAh equals 3,536.9817 Wh at 3.7V (Li-ion nominal voltage). The exact Wh depends on the battery voltage: Wh = mAh × V / 1,000.
How do I convert 955,941 mAh to Wh?
Multiply 955,941 by the battery voltage, then divide by 1,000. At 3.7V: 955,941 × 3.7 / 1,000 = 3,536.9817 Wh.
Is 955,941 mAh allowed on a plane?
At 3.7V, 955,941 mAh = 3,536.9817 Wh. Airlines allow lithium batteries up to 100 Wh in carry-on luggage. Batteries between 100–160 Wh require airline approval. Batteries over 160 Wh are prohibited on passenger aircraft.
